Job description

Requirement Overview

The primary responsibility of this position is to oversee administrative processes encompassing financial, human capital, governance, and integrated operational management. Ensure the efficient and cost-effective operation of BU practices and transactions with precision. The ideal candidate would be someone who is energetic with strong leadership skills and can manage the process effectively without losing attention to detail. They should have the capability to learn quickly and understand organisational systems and processes. In addition, possessing excellent people skills is necessary, coupled with the ability to delegate tasks effectively and lead a team in a less structured setting.
